Basic Parts of a Pipes System
Pipes and Tubes
At the heart of your pipes system are the pipes and tubing that bring water throughout your home. These can be made from various materials such as copper, PVC, or PEX, each with its advantages in regards to durability and cost-effectiveness.
Components: Sinks, Toilets, Showers, etc.
Components like sinks, bathrooms, showers, and tubs are where water is made use of in your house. Comprehending exactly how these fixtures attach to the pipes system helps in detecting troubles and intending upgrades.
Valves and Shut-off Points
Shutoffs control the circulation of water in your plumbing system. Shut-off shutoffs are essential throughout emergency situations or when you need to make repair work, permitting you to isolate parts of the system without interfering with water circulation to the whole house.
Supply Of Water System
Main Water Line
The major water line links your home to the local supply of water or a private well. It's where water enters your home and is dispersed to numerous components.
Water Meter and Pressure Regulatory Authority
The water meter steps your water use, while a pressure regulator makes certain that water flows at a risk-free pressure throughout your home's pipes system, protecting against damages to pipes and fixtures.
Cold Water vs. Hot Water Lines
Understanding the distinction between cold water lines, which supply water directly from the main, and warm water lines, which bring heated water from the hot water heater, helps in fixing and preparing for upgrades.
Water drainage System
Drain Water Lines and Traps
Drain pipelines bring wastewater far from sinks, showers, and commodes to the sewage system or sewage-disposal tank. Catches stop sewer gases from entering your home and likewise catch debris that could cause obstructions.
Ventilation Pipelines
Air flow pipes enable air into the drain system, preventing suction that might slow down drainage and cause traps to vacant. Appropriate ventilation is essential for preserving the stability of your pipes system.
Significance of Correct Drainage
Making sure correct water drainage avoids back-ups and water damages. Regularly cleaning drains and keeping catches can protect against pricey repairs and extend the life of your pipes system.
Water Heating System
Sorts Of Water Heaters
Hot water heater can be tankless or standard tank-style. Tankless heating systems warmth water as needed, while tanks keep heated water for immediate usage.

Upkeep Tips for Water Heaters
Routinely flushing your water heater to get rid of debris, examining the temperature setups, and evaluating for leaks can extend its life expectancy and enhance power effectiveness.
Typical Pipes Problems
Leakages and Their Reasons
Leakages can occur due to maturing pipes, loose installations, or high water pressure. Dealing with leaks immediately stops water damage and mold and mildew growth.
Clogs and Clogs
Obstructions in drains and commodes are commonly triggered by flushing non-flushable things or an accumulation of grease and hair. Utilizing drainpipe displays and being mindful of what drops your drains can prevent blockages.
Indicators of Pipes Troubles to Look For
Low water pressure, sluggish drains pipes, foul odors, or abnormally high water bills are indicators of prospective plumbing issues that should be dealt with promptly.
Pipes Maintenance Tips
Routine Evaluations and Checks
Set up annual pipes examinations to capture problems early. Search for indications of leakages, rust, or mineral build-up in faucets and showerheads.
DIY Upkeep Tasks
Basic tasks like cleaning faucet aerators, checking for commode leaks utilizing dye tablets, or protecting revealed pipes in chilly climates can protect against major pipes problems.

Main Building Codes
The plumbing system layout for a home must adhere to all applicable local construction requirements. The number of fixtures permitted on a given drain system, vent stack, the location of supply drains, and lines are all specified by the relevant building regulations.
It is important to have a well-designed plumbing system that complies with all applicable regulations. It is built with meticulous attention to detail so that it may pass muster during building inspections and adhere to all applicable rules and regulations.
Draft Of Supply
These blueprints calculate the approximate lengths and placements of hot and cold water supply lines. The package includes a variety of blueprints, as well as details on water, drain, and vent lines, as well as installation guidelines, legends, and explanatory comments.
Still, the plans don't always account for the fact that the pipes' precise placement may depend on the specifics of each building. Fixture placement, dimensions, the minimum height from the floor, distance from the wall, symbols, and other information are typically included in rough-in plumbing.
Gas Piping
Natural gas and propane appliances may be installed in nearly all homes. Fuel for the stove, oven, furnace, etc., is piped through iron, polyethylene, and steel pipes. Lines are combined using threaded fittings that screw together and are sealed at the joint the seal functions as a protective barrier to keep harmful substances out.
Heightening of the DWV
The system that transports the wastewater and air out of the home is called a Drain-Waste-Vent elevation, or DWV for short. This section addresses the direction that exhaust vents, drain pipes, and traps in plumbing fixtures all point upward. Primarily, it demonstrates how various fixtures' airflow will work. A reference drawing doesn't have to be made directly on top of architectural plans.
Pipes of the Appropriate Dimensions
Pipes must be properly sized to prevent future obstructions and costly repairs. Undersized pipes will prevent the system from working properly and will not fulfill plumbing standards.
Inadequate water pressure from the pipes or inconsistent water temperatures between fixture models is possible issues. Similarly crucial is selecting an appropriate pipe type. PVC pipes are widely used, but they break easily and must be replaced more often than stronger materials like copper or PEX after they're installed in a home.
The efficiency of the plumbing system and the reduction in future maintenance efforts are directly related to the material and size of the pipes.
